Caitlin is the founder of ClinicianX - but before that, she was a burnt-out early year therapist who took off on a 14 month adventure around Australia. During her travels she got stuck into locum work in regional locations across the country, and found herself pondering on the lack of supervision available to OT's in these areas. ClinicianX was born from the idea of making high quality supervision more accessible. ClinicianX gives supervisors the opportunity to showcase their experience and personalities, while also giving supervisees the chance to find support from someone who they know they'll gel with. Caitlin shares about the journey to her tech start up, navigating the anxiety and fear of judgement as an early year therapist trying to do something different, the future plans for the platform and SO much more.
